    Low mileage 3rd gen Tacoma over for some suspension mods and ECGS bushing install. Bilstein 5100 set at 4th clip position (1.5" lift), stock springs. Icon AAL and 5100 in the back. This truck rides really nice for such a modest lift and set up.

    Had two 1st gen Tacos over today. Only got pics of one. Both trucks got new steering rack bushings and more. 2nd truck received 4 bilstein 5100 shocks, new lower ball joints, cv axle seal. Was nice to learn taking apart the manual hubs to get the cv out. A first time for me.

    1st gen Tacoma 4 banger. Spark plugs, wires, valve cover gasket, pcv valve etc. The valve cover was really pouring out some oil. The spark plugs were past due. Love these little single cab tacomas.
